TTAG’s Legacy Part 3: Unchecked Overspending, Broken Checks & Balances
The financial burden on taxpayers to support the Tom Thomson Art Gallery has increased 91% since City Council promised to "pay back" the TOM's deficit.
FEATURE
In this series of columns, we’re exploring how the Tom Thomson Art Gallery evaded City oversight and accumulated $617,000 in deficits over just two years, 2016 and 2017 – and what that means for taxpayers today.
